Transaction ec231a30bf4ca9f5a6763e255677fab7d2cc696fe00e15bda71d5ec43723410a
1 Input
1 Output
-
ec231a30bf4ca9f5a6763e255677fab7d2cc696fe00e15bda71d5ec43723410a:0
- value
- 317847
- script pubkey
- OP_0 OP_PUSHBYTES_20 83c836a5c659280cf5848a82e2aa0857670721e0
- address
- bc1qs0yrdfwxty5qeavy32pw92sg2answg0qeky68q